Strive Masiyiwa

Strive Masiyiwa is a Zimbabwean businessman, founder, Chairman and CEO of Econet Wireless – a diversified international telecommunications group based in South Africa with operations on three continents. Yingli Green Energy Becomes First Chinese Company to Sponsor 2010 FIFA World Cup

A Chinese renewable energy company, Yingli Green Energy, has joined the list of  2010 FIFA World Cup sponsors. In a statement released jointly with world football’s governing body, FIFA, the company said it was the first Chinese company to seal a global sponsorship deal with FIFA.
